But to answer your post, yeah, Crowton is just a frickin' mess. He doesn't have a history of developing QBs. Hell, he's not even listed as a "QB's coach" on our site.
I think he has some really brilliant and aggressive ideas and maybe Miles is limiting him, but I think he tries to go too large with his scheme instead of tightening things up.
THe one thing he does great though is that he understands how to set plays up. Give a defense the same look three times and then bam, hit them hard with a slightly varied one. And when it happens, it's a thing of beauty.

Under Crowton, LSU tries to do way too much. Instead of focusing on doing a handful of things exceptionally well, they seem to want to do a bucketfull of stuff pretty well.
it's not working.

especially on 3rd down or even on 4th down if they have to go for it. Instead of just take 6-10 plays that they know the offense is comfortable with, especially the qb and running those when they HAVE to get 5 yards or so, they are using some crazy formations and routes and blocking schemes and it usually blows up on us. Besides Bama and Fla I dont think there is anyone else on the schedule that should have given us too much trouble gettin 3 yards on 3rd down if we ran it. But, we don't establish it early and wear down the defensive line.
